The hinge joint is one of six types of synovial joints along with the plane, ellipsoid, ball and socket, pivot and saddle joints. Hinge joints, such as at the elbow, knee, ankle, or interphalangeal joints between phalanx bones of the fingers and toes, allow only for bending and straightening of the joint. Anatomy, types, and movement explained. What is a hinge joint? A hinge joint is a type of synovial joint that exists in the body and serves to allow motion primarily in one plane. Hinge joints allow bones to move in one direction back and forth, much like the hinge on a door.
